How to prepare for a job interview at Ribbons & Reeves

Know Your Subject Specialism

Make sure you can clearly articulate your subject specialism and how it can enhance the Early Years curriculum. Prepare examples of how you've integrated this specialism into your teaching before, as this will show your passion and creativity.

Showcase Your Nurturing Approach

As a Reception Teacher, demonstrating your nurturing side is crucial. Think of specific instances where you've supported children's emotional and social development. Be ready to discuss how you create a warm and inclusive classroom environment.

Engage with the School's Vision

Research the school's values and vision for the new prep school. During the interview, express how your teaching philosophy aligns with their goals. This shows that you're not just looking for any job, but that you're genuinely interested in contributing to their community.

Prepare Questions for Them

Interviews are a two-way street! Prepare thoughtful questions about the school's culture, professional development opportunities, and how they support staff wellbeing. This not only shows your interest but also helps you gauge if it's the right fit for you.
